package permafrost.tundra.io;
import java.io.File;
import java.util.Comparator;
/**
* Compares files by their last modified time.
*/
public class FileModificationComparator implements Comparator<File> {
protected boolean ascending = true;
/**
* Constructs a new FileModificationComparator.
*
* @param ascending If true, files will be compared in ascending last modified time order, otherwise they
* will be compared in descending last modified time order.
*/
FileModificationComparator(boolean ascending) {
this.ascending = ascending;
}
/**
* Compares two file's last modified times.
*
* @param firstFile The first file to be compared.
* @param secondFile The second file to be compared.
* @return 0 if the files were modified at the same time, 1 if ascending order and -1 if descending
* order and the first file was modified after the second file, -1 if ascending order and 1
* if descending order and the first file was modified before the second file.
*/
public int compare(File firstFile, File secondFile) {
if (firstFile == null || secondFile == null) throw new NullPointerException("cannot compare null references");
long lastModifiedDifference = firstFile.lastModified() - secondFile.lastModified();
int comparison = 0;
if (lastModifiedDifference < 0) {
comparison = -1;
} else if (lastModifiedDifference > 0) {
comparison = 1;
}
return ascending ? comparison : comparison * -1;
}
}
